[<prev] [next>] [thread-next>] [day] [month] [year] [list]
Message-ID: <20200320152055.2169341-1-kafai@fb.com>
Date: Fri, 20 Mar 2020 08:20:55 -0700
From: Martin KaFai Lau <kafai@...com>
To: <bpf@...r.kernel.org>
CC: Alexei Starovoitov <ast@...nel.org>,
Daniel Borkmann <daniel@...earbox.net>, <kernel-team@...com>,
<netdev@...r.kernel.org>
Subject: [PATCH v2 bpf-next 0/2] bpf: Add bpf_sk_storage support to bpf_tcp_ca
This set adds bpf_sk_storage support to bpf_tcp_ca.
That will allow bpf-tcp-cc to share sk's private data with other
bpf_progs and also allow bpf-tcp-cc to use extra private
storage if the existing icsk_ca_priv is not enough.
v2:
- Move the sk_stg_map test immediately after connect() (Yonghong)
- Use global linkage var in bpf_dctcp.c (Yonghong)
Martin KaFai Lau (2):
bpf: Add bpf_sk_storage support to bpf_tcp_ca
bpf: Add tests for bpf_sk_storage to bpf_tcp_ca
net/ipv4/bpf_tcp_ca.c | 33 ++++++++++++++++
.../selftests/bpf/prog_tests/bpf_tcp_ca.c | 39 +++++++++++++++----
tools/testing/selftests/bpf/progs/bpf_dctcp.c | 16 ++++++++
3 files changed, 80 insertions(+), 8 deletions(-)
--
2.17.1
Powered by blists - more mailing lists